Understanding Dermal Fillers


Dermal fillers are injectable substances designed to restore volume and fullness to the skin. As we age, our skin loses collagen and elastin, leading to a decrease in volume and the formation of wrinkles and fine lines. Dermal fillers Suffolk County can help counteract these effects by replenishing lost volume and improving the skin’s texture.

How Do Dermal Fillers Work?


The primary function of dermal fillers is to add volume to specific areas of the face. They can fill in wrinkles, enhance lips, and restore volume in the cheeks and temples. The injection process is relatively quick, often taking less than an hour, and the results can be seen immediately.

Types of Fillers in Suffolk County


When exploring types of fillers Suffolk County, it’s essential to understand the different materials available and their specific uses. Below are the most common types of dermal fillers:

1. Hyaluronic Acid Fillers


Hyaluronic acid (HA) fillers are among the most popular. HA is a naturally occurring substance in the body that helps retain moisture, providing volume and hydration. Common brands include Juvederm and Restylane. These fillers are ideal for:

  • Lip enhancement

  • Nasolabial folds

  • Cheek volume restoration


HA fillers typically last between six months to one year, making them a convenient option for those seeking temporary results.

2. Calcium Hydroxylapatite Fillers


Calcium hydroxylapatite (CaHA) fillers are thicker and provide more structure than HA fillers. They are often used for deeper lines and wrinkles and can stimulate collagen production. Radiesse is a well-known brand in this category. Ideal uses include:

  • Marionette lines

  • Vertical lip lines

  • Cheek contouring


CaHA fillers generally last longer, up to 18 months.

3. Poly-L-lactic Acid Fillers


Polylactic acid fillers, such as Sculptra, are designed to stimulate collagen production over time. These fillers work gradually, leading to a more subtle enhancement that looks natural. They are primarily used for:

  • Hollow areas in the cheeks

  • Deep facial wrinkles


Results can last up to two years, making them a long-lasting option for those looking for gradual improvement.

4. PMMA Fillers


Polymethyl methacrylate (PMMA) fillers are semi-permanent and consist of tiny beads that provide support under the skin. Bellafill is a common example. They are typically used for:

  • Nasolabial folds

  • Acne scars


While PMMA fillers offer long-lasting results, they also require a more strategic approach to avoid an unnatural appearance.

What to Expect During Your Treatment


Consultation


Before receiving dermal fillers Suffolk County, you will have a consultation with a licensed professional. During this appointment, you’ll discuss your goals, medical history, and any concerns you may have. The practitioner will assess your facial structure and recommend the best type of filler for your needs.

The Procedure


The actual injection process is relatively straightforward:

  1. Preparation: The area to be treated will be cleaned, and a topical anesthetic may be applied to minimize discomfort.

  2. Injection: Using a fine needle, the practitioner will inject the filler into specific areas of your face. The number of injections will depend on your desired results.

  3. Post-Treatment Care: After the procedure, you may experience some swelling or bruising. This is normal and usually subsides within a few days.


Recovery and Results


The recovery time for dermal fillers in Suffolk County is minimal. Most patients can resume their daily activities immediately after treatment. The results are often visible right away, although swelling may temporarily obscure the final look. Full results typically become apparent within one to two weeks as any swelling subsides.

Maintenance and Longevity


The longevity of dermal fillers varies depending on the type used and individual factors like metabolism and lifestyle. Here’s a brief overview of how long you can expect results to last:

  • Hyaluronic Acid Fillers: 6-12 months

  • Calcium Hydroxylapatite Fillers: Up to 18 months

  • Poly-L-lactic Acid Fillers: Up to 2 years

  • PMMA Fillers: Semi-permanent, lasting several years


To maintain your results, regular follow-up appointments may be necessary. Your practitioner can recommend a schedule based on the type of filler used and your individual needs.

Potential Risks and Side Effects


While dermal fillers in Suffolk County are generally safe, there are potential risks and side effects to consider. Common side effects include:

  • Swelling

  • Bruising

  • Redness at the injection site


These effects are typically temporary and should resolve within a few days. However, it’s essential to be aware of more serious complications, although rare, such as:

  • Allergic reactions

  • Infection

  • Vascular occlusion, which can lead to tissue necrosis


Discuss any concerns with your practitioner, and ensure you understand the risks before undergoing treatment.
